解决maven打jar包报错 source 1.3 中不支持
2023-09-14 08:58:28 时间
-
问题:maven在进行打包时,报 '请使用-source 5 或者更高版本以启用XX'的信息并导致打包失败。
-
原因:maven默认的编译插件的java版本较低,导致其不支持例如泛型,注解等用法。
-
解决方法:在项目的pom.xml文件中加入以下内容用来指定版本,配置如下:
<build> <pluginManagement> <plugins> <plugin>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-compiler-plugin</artifactId> <configuration> <source>1.6</source> <target>1.6</target> <encoding>UTF-8</encoding> </configuration> </plugin> </plugins> </pluginManagement> </build>
1.我添加了如下至我的pom文件dependencies节点下面
2.之后我运行clean install之后
3.ok 收贴,感谢:http://kobe-hz.iteye.com/blog/1759413
相关文章
- Maven项目导入时,org .apache.maven.plugins依赖爆红报错
- maven中jar和war的区别
- 十二、Maven项目模板「建议收藏」
- Mac 下载 Maven 并配置环境变量
- 微信开发SDK java版,支持maven;微信Java开发工具包,支持包括微信支付、开放平台、公众号、企业微信/企业号、小程序等微信功能模块的后端开发。
- idea创建Java web项目_idea导入maven项目
- 使用maven打包jar_两个java文件打包成jar
- Maven中settings.xml有什么用?以及其中的各种标签的作用
- 【Android Gradle 插件】自定义 Gradle 插件模块 ④ ( META-INF 中声明自定义插件的核心类 | 在应用中依赖本地 Maven 仓库中的自定义 Gradle 插件 )
- 【Android Gradle 插件】将自定义 Gradle 插件上传到自建 Maven 仓库 ⑥ ( 配置 Sonatype Nexus 搭建的 Maven 私服 | 配置端口号 | 配置JVM )
- 将自定义jar包上传github并制作成maven仓库详解程序员
- Maven远程仓库的认证详解程序员
- Maven让资源文件处理插件能够解析资源文件中的Maven属性详解程序员
- Maven搭建SpringMVC+Mybatis项目详解编程语言
- Maven仓库(本地仓库+远程仓库)
- 使用Linux运行JAR包的完美指令(linux运行jar包命令)
- Linux下打包JAR的技巧(linux打包jar)
- 解决Java程序MySQL驱动问题,下载MySQL JAR包.(mysql驱动jar包)
- 在Linux上运行Jar包:精彩的挑战(linux运行jar)
- 如何执行执行Linux下的Jar文件(linux下jar文件)
- 初学Linux,快速启动Jar命令(linux启动jar命令)
- Linux运行Jar包:一步一步实现(linux执行jar包)
- 使用SQLServer驱动JAR解决数据库连接问题(sqlserver驱动jar)
- MySQL中的JAR包是什么(mysql中jar包是啥)
- JAR文件无法连接到Oracle数据库(jar连不上oracle)